# Relevance Tuning: Limits & Quotas

Heads up for the security review: the Wrenfield search stack caps how aggressively relevance experiments can reweight results, mostly so a bad config can't bury safety content or surface junk. Boost multipliers are clamped server-side and per-experiment quotas reset nightly. Nothing here is user-tunable, which is the point. Current clamps and quotas are listed below.

tuning table, yahap-hahip:
BUDGETS = {
    "praiel": 88,
    "quenox": 61,
    "nordor": 332,
    "gorix": 835,
    "ruswyn": 186,
}

## Deployment: Connection Pooling

The Quillway API tier manages its own pool against the Brindlehop Postgres cluster rather than relying on an external pooler. Pool sizing matters: each replica holds its allotment for its full lifetime, and oversizing past the cluster's connection ceiling causes cascading refusals during rolling deploys. Size the pool as (max_connections − reserved) divided by peak replica count, and keep idle timeouts shorter than the load balancer's drain window. The values we ship with are as follows.

settings of fahag-haduf:
[ulaox]
port = 8443
region = south-2
host = ulaox.lumiccorp.internal
timeout_ms = 500
retries = 8

Subject: DR drill — fan-out backpressure scenario

Hi — for Thursday's drill on the Wrenfold notification service, we'll simulate queue saturation and verify backpressure sheds gracefully. You'll observe only; no production data involved. To access the drill console, sign in to the Ashmere staging realm with the passphrase below.

unlock words, fawig-bagef: olidor-holir-istox-holath-tamys-quenion-giliel